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5403 44329688 81557 077519730
08199010786 613
08199010786 613
78737 0879381337 151085488 43105 83
All about undefined
Interested in learning more?
08199010786 613
78737 0879381337 151085488 43105 83
See more
09055590732 05
578141 82 2412992627
See more
41615908 37115116826
5335294 57 4238
See more